Safe to give Panacur and Nexgard same day?


Recommended Posts

We are battling hookworms and are currently using Dr Ng's protocol, which gives 5 doses of Panacur mid-month.  We give Advantage Multi at the start of the month and Nexgard mid-month.  Is it safe to give Nexgard and Panacur the same day?  I can certainly give one at breakfast and the other at dinner.

I think I would allow some time between the two just to monitor for any side effects. I do not know if they should be given together or not, but I never give more than one thing on a given day and usually wait at least a day or two in order to know if there are any side effects.  

We are currently treating Petunia for hookworms and after giving the Advantage Multi we had almost a month of bloody diarrhea to contend with. She was absolutely loaded with hooks and eggs.  We knew her stomach was having issues as a result and ended up delaying the Drontal Plus on the advice of our vet until her stools were better.  This was her first dose of both, so we are hoping subsequent dosing will be less harsh on her system since so much came out of her on the first treatment. As it turned out, the Drontal Plus made her hyper.  Had we followed the Prison Protocol, we wouldn't have known which med was causing either issue.  I look at it like changing foods, only one change at a time so you know what is happening and what the cause is.

Thanks.  I am inclined to agree with both of you - I normally space things out and always give drugs with food unless it is specifically indicated not to.  Currently thinking of the below schedule.  I added a Pyrantel dose in the first half of the month since May will be the second month of treatment and apparently it takes 3 before the Advantage Multi achieves a steady state in the system.

If anyone sees any issue with the following, or has a better idea, would appreciate the feedback. 

Day 1:  Advantage Multi

Day 4 or 5: Pyrantel (14 days after the last dose of Panacur during the previous month, depending on 30/31 day month )

Day 15: Nexgard

Day 17 - 21: Panacur, with the addition of Pyrantel on the 21st
